How we calculate airgap between phases & terminal box of
the transformer? any formulae.
Answer Posted / dr rajan
There is no formula. It is always a thumb rule. The dielectric
break down of air is about 6kv/cm of gap. So depending on the
terminal voltage, use a rational distance keeping in mind the
connecting terminal dimensions of the cable. An average of 15
cm space between phases in 11Kv accepted as a practice.
